WHAT DOES SAUTEED MEAN? - DEFINITIONS.NET
Sauteed refers to a method of cooking that uses a small amount of oil or fat in a shallow pan over relatively high heat. Ingredients are usually cut into pieces or thinly sliced to facilitate fast cooking.

WHAT IS SAUTéEING? - THE SPRUCE EATS
Dec 11, 2023 The word sauté (pronounced "saw-TAY") refers to a form of dry-heat cooking that uses a hot pan and a small amount of fat to cook food quickly. Like other dry-heat cooking methods, sautéeing browns the food's surface as it cooks …

SAUTéED - DEFINITION OF SAUTéED BY THE FREE DICTIONARY
To fry lightly in fat in a shallow open pan. n. A dish of food so prepared. [French, sautéd, from past participle of sauter, to leap, from Old French, from Latin saltāre; see saltation.] American Heritage® Dictionary of the English Language, Fifth Edition. SAUTéING - WIKIPEDIA
Various sauté methods exist. Ingredients for sautéing are usually cut into small pieces or thinly sliced to provide a large surface area, which facilitates fast cooking. The primary mode of heat transfer during sautéing is conduction between the pan and the food being cooked.
